dropdown_timers=[];
close_trashhold=200
function hide_submenu(menu_id){
    dropdown_timers[menu_id]=setTimeout('dropdown_close('+menu_id+')',close_trashhold);
}

function togle_submenu(menu_id){
    if (dropdown_timers[menu_id]){
        clearTimeout(dropdown_timers[menu_id]);
    } else {
        document.getElementById('submenu_'+menu_id).style.display="block";
    }
}

function dropdown_close(menu_id){
    document.getElementById('submenu_'+menu_id).style.display="none";
    dropdown_timers[menu_id]=null;
}
